Emerging growth company ☒ If an emerging growth company, indicate by check mark if the registrant has elected not to use the extended transition period for complying with any new or revised financial accounting standards provided pursuant to Section 13(a) of the Exchange Act. ☐ Item 1.01 – Entry into Material Agreement On September 1, 2026, Greenland Mines Ltd, a Delaware corporation (the “Company”) entered into an Amendment to the Agreement and Plan of Merger (this “Amendment”) dated as of May 20, 2026 by and among Company, Greenland Rare Earths Corp., a Delaware corporation (“Merger Sub”), Neo North Star Resources, Inc., a Delaware corporation (“Neo”), the stockholders of Neo, and Lazaros Nikeas, as the representative of the stockholders of Neo (the “Neo Stockholder Representative”). The Amendment (a) substituted a new parent entity, NNSR Holdings Inc., a Delaware corporation and sole stockholder of Neo for Neo under the May 20, 2026 Agreement and Plan of Merger (the “Merger Agreement”) and (b) fixed the equity consideration payable by the Company under the Merger Agreement as 1,040,676 newly issued shares of Company’s common stock and 359,324 newly issued shares of a newly designated series of the Company’s preferred stock. Item 2.01 – Completion of Acquisition or Disposition of Assets On September 1, 2026, (the “Closing Date”), at the closing of the Merger Agreement, NNSR Holdings Inc. merged into Merger Sub with Merger Sub being the surviving entity (the “Acquisition”). The Acquisition did not result in a change of control of the Company or a change in the executive officers and directors of the Company. The acquisition resulted in the indirect transfer to the Company of the mineral license for the Sarfartoq mineral project in Greenland. The closing follows the Company’s release of an independent Initial Assessment for Sarfartoq, which demonstrated compelling project economics. Under the high case, the Project has an estimated pre-tax net present value (“NPV”) of approximately $2.05 billion and a pre-tax internal rate of return (“IRR”) of 118.6%, including Indicated and Inferred Mineral Resources. The Initial Assessment is based entirely on the ST1 deposit, which occupies well under 1% of the 191-square-kilometer Sarfartoq mineral exploration license, with five additional known rare earth occurrences along the approximately 32-kilometer outer ring structure remaining largely untested. Item 3.02 – Unregistered Sales of Equity Securities On September 1, 2026, the Company issued to the former stockholders of NNSR Holdings Inc., a total of 1,040,676 newly issued shares of Company’s common stock and 359,324 newly issued shares of the Company’s Series R preferred stock. The issuance of the securities described above was made in reliance upon the exemption from registration provided by Section 4(a)(2) of the Securities Act of 1933, as amended (the “Securities Act”), and/or Rule 506 of Regulation D promulgated thereunder and/or Regulation S. The recipients represented that they are “accredited investors” as defined in Rule 501(a) of Regulation D and that the securities were acquired for investment and not with a view to distribution. The securities were offered without general solicitation or advertising and represented the consideration paid under the Merger Agreement. A description of the Series R Preferred Stock is set forth in Item 5.03 below and incorporated into this Item 3.02 by reference. 1 Item 5.03 – Amendments to Articles of Incorporation On September 1, 2026, the Board of Directors of the Company, pursuant to a Certificate of Designation, designated a new series of the Company’s preferred stock to be known as Series R Preferred Stock (the “Certificate of Designation”). The Certificate of Designation authorized a total of 359,324 shares of Series R Preferred Stock. A summary of rights and privileges of the Series R Preferred Stock is as follows: Dividends - The holders of shares of Series R Preferred Stock shall be entitled to receive, when, as and if declared by the Board of Directors, dividends an as-converted basis, pari passu with all holders of Common Stock. Voting - After approval by the Company’s stockholders at a special or annual meeting of the Company’s stockholders, the holders of Series R Preferred Stock shall vote together with the holders of Common Stock and any other class or series of capital stock entitled to vote thereon as a single class on all matters submitted to a vote of stockholders of the Corporation. Each share of Series R Preferred Stock shall entitle the holder thereof to a number of votes equal to the number of shares of Common Stock into which such shares of Series C Preferred Stock is then convertible. The shares of Series R Preferred Stock shall not be entitled to vote prior to the stockholder approval. Conversion – At any time after approval by the Company’s stockholders, each share of Series R Preferred Stock shall be convertible into one (1) share of the Company’s common stock. Holders of shares of Series R Preferred Stock shall have no conversion rights prior to the approval of the Company’s stockholders.
